The correct choice highlights that laser hair removal typically involves little to no downtime, which is one of its significant advantages. Following the treatment, clients may experience mild, temporary side effects such as redness or swelling in the treated area. These effects usually resolve within a few hours to a couple of days, allowing individuals to return to their normal activities almost immediately. This characteristic makes laser hair removal an appealing option for those looking for effective hair reduction without a lengthy recovery period, in contrast to more invasive cosmetic procedures that might require significant downtime or hospitalization.
